1. Laser Powder Bed Fusion (LPBF / SLM / DMLS)

The Precision Standard.

The majority of metal AM relies on spreading thin layers (20–60µm) of fine powder and melting them with a focused laser. This process demands the highest consistency in particle shape.

  • The Challenge: Irregular particles cause friction during re-coating, leading to "short feeds" and porous parts.

  • The Layrr Solution: We supply Gas Atomised, High-Sphericity powders with a tightly controlled 15–45µm or 20–63µm cut. Our surface-engineering technology ensures zero clumping, allowing for perfect packing density even with cohesive materials like Aluminum.

Key Materials:

  • Lightweight Structures: AlSi10Mg, Scalmalloy® (Aerospace Brackets, Heat Exchangers).

  • High-Temp Superalloys: Inconel 718, Hastelloy X (Turbine Blades, Combustion Liners).

  • Medical: Ti-6Al-4V Grade 23, CoCrMo (Implants, Dental Copings).


2. Binder Jetting (BJT)

The Mass Production Engine.

Binder Jetting is moving AM from prototyping to mass manufacturing. By selectively depositing a liquid binding agent onto a powder bed, it creates "green parts" that are later sintered in a furnace.

The Challenge: Because there is no laser melting during printing, the "green part" strength relies entirely on powder packing. Poor flow results in weak parts that crumble before sintering.

The LAYRR Solution: Our Binder Jetting grades feature optimised multimodal distributions to maximise Tap Density. This ensures that when the binder cures, the part has enough structural integrity to be handled and depowdered.

Key Materials:

  • Industrial Components: SS 316L, 17-4 PH (High-volume brackets, fittings, and sensor housings).

  • Hard metals: WC-Co, W50/Co50 (Cutting tools and wear parts).

  • Conductive Parts: Pure Copper (Induction coils, Heat sinks).


3. Electron Beam Melting (EBM)

The High-Energy Approach.

Using an electron beam in a high-vacuum, high-temperature chamber (up to 1000°C), EBM is designed for reactive materials and stress-free parts.

The Challenge: The powder must be conductive and resistant to "smoking" (electrostatic scattering).

  • The LAYRR Solution: We provide coarser cuts (typically 45–105µm) with specific conductivity characteristics. Our pre-alloyed powders are chemically pure to prevent outgassing in the vacuum chamber.

Key Materials:

  • Orthopaedics: Ti-6Al-4V (Acetabular cups with porous lattice structures for bone ingrowth).

  • Aerospace: TiAl (Titanium Aluminide) (Low-pressure turbine blades).


4. Directed Energy Deposition (DED) & Cold Spray

Repair, Clad, and Build Big.

DED blows powder into a laser melt pool to build large structures or repair worn components. Cold Spray shoots powder at supersonic speeds to bond via kinetic impact.

  • The Challenge: Efficiency. If the powder doesn't melt or bond upon impact, it is wasted (low capture efficiency).

  • The LAYRR Solution: We supply denser, slightly coarser powders designed for ballistic flight stability and maximum absorption of laser energy.

Key Materials:

  • Repair Operations: Inconel 625, Stellite® 6 (Repairing turbine shafts and valve seats).

  • Structural Steel: 4340, Maraging M300 (Large-scale structural ribs and armour).


Use Cases by Industry

Industry Primary Application Recommended Material
Aerospace Thrust Chambers & Injectors Inconel 718 / CuCrZr
Medical Patient-Specific Implants Ti64 Gr 23 / CoCrMo
Automotive EV Motor Housings & Heat Exchangers AlSi10Mg / Al6061
Tooling Injection Moulds with Conformal Cooling Maraging M300 / H13
Oil & Gas Downhole Drilling Tools (Stators) 17-4 PH / Inconel 718
Electronics RF Shielding & Heat Sinks Copper / AlSi10Mg
